I have done it in such a fashion, when i removed the antenna from the car, i cut the wire, attached my new wire end to it with tape, disconnected the wire from the back of the stereo and pulled it out thru the ashtray opening.........that was back when i used to avoid pulling the dash......now I am always pulling the dash to wire something and it would just be left on my to do list when i pull the dash.
